Whitley Bay library is going to host a 'Ready For Action' event which will explore the world wide experiences of women during WW2 and how they dressed the part as they took up their war time roles.

This is a paying event this time (£8) and I have been told that this is likely to be very popular and the library staff have already been selling tickets to people who are buying these as Christmas presents.

If anyone is interested I would advise booking your ticket as soon as possible as although the event is not until late next year sell-out is likely going to be quick.
